一 Seat Reservation 一

  • The BritRail Spirit of Scotland Pass is valid for non-reserved seats 
  • Reservations must be made for high-speed trains, scenic trains, and sleeper trains, and will incur additional fees 
  • Travellers are recommended to reserve seats in advance during peak times, national holidays, long-haul routes, or routes with infrequent departures


一 Rail Coverage 一

  • Explore Scotland throughout with a Spirit of Scotland Pass
  • Unlimited travel across the National Rail network of Scotland
  • Valid on all scheduled daytime passenger trains for journeys wholly within Scotland, including Avanti West Coast trains to/from Carlisle and LNER trains to/from Berwick-upon Tweed. (BritRail Spirit of Scotland Passes cannot be used to travel before 09:15 Mondays to Fridays, except between:
    - Glasgow Queen Street - Oban/Fort William/Mallaig
    - Glasgow Central - Stranraer
    - ​Inverness - Kyle/Wick/Thurso
    - Direct services from Lockerbie to Carlisle, Carstairs, Motherwell or Glasgow Central
  • Valid on the following coach services on selected routes:
    - Argyll
    - Skye
    - the Borders and Northern Highlands
    - Scottish Citylink
    - Stagecoach
    - West Coast Motors
    Please check with the operators before you intend to travel.
  • Not valid in England or Wales
  • Not valid on Caledonian Sleeper or Night Riviera sleeper services
  • Not valid on the Glasgow Underground or Edinburgh Tramway
  • Not valid on road/bus connections to airport
  • Not valid on trains between Monday and Friday before 9:15 am


Purchase Notice

  • The name specified on the pass must be identical to the name specified on the passport
  • Service Range: Covers north of Carlisle and Berwick-upon-Tweed
  • Redemption Period: 11 months after purchase, please select your redemption date when booking
  • Validity Period: Depends on the chosen package
  • The Pass is for Ordinary class only, without the option to upgrade to First class
  • BritRail M-Passes are pre-validated at time of purchase. They are validated once you have chosen your start date and received the barcode.
  • Activation is made through the link sent by email.The activation date is the date you will be using the pass on the train for the first time.
  • BritRail Spirit of Scotland Passes are valid from 00:00 hrs to 23:59 hrs (Midnight to Midnight) on a chosen day of travel. Not valid on trains between Monday and Friday before 9:15 am.
